Key Differences
In short, we have a clear winner — Core i5-11600KF outperforms the more expensive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ck! The better performing Core i5-11600KF is 245 days newer than the more expensive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X.
Advantages of Intel Core i5-11600KF
- Performs up to 5% better in DOOM Eternal than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X - 522 vs 499 FPS
- Up to 93% cheaper than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X - $165.86 vs $2440.0
- Up to 93% better value when playing DOOM Eternal than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X - $0.32 vs $4.89 per FPS
- Consumes up to 55% less energy than AMD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X - 125 vs 280 Watts
Advantages of AMD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Core i5-11600KF - 64 vs 12 threads

Intel Core i5-11600KF | vs | AMD Ryzen Threadripper PRO 3975WX |
---|---|---|
Mar 16th, 2021 | Release Date | Jul 14th, 2020 |
Core i5 | Collection | Ryzen Threadripper |
Rocket Lake | Codename | Castle Peak |
Intel Socket 1200 | Socket | AMD Socket WRX8 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
6 | Cores | 32 |
12 | Threads | 64 |
3.9 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.5 GHz |
4.9 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 4.2 GHz |
125 W | TDP | 280 W |
14 nm | Process Size | 7 nm |
39.0x | Multiplier | 35.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| None |
Yes | Overclockable | No |
